About Michel Zins

Michel Zins is a scholar working on Tourism, Leisure and Hospitality Management, Urban Studies and Marketing, having authored 15 papers that have together received 676 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Diverse Aspects of Tourism Research (3 papers), Sport and Mega-Event Impacts (2 papers) and Customer Service Quality and Loyalty (2 papers). The work is most often cited by research in General Decision Sciences (52 citations), Marketing (237 citations) and Tourism, Leisure and Hospitality Management (27 citations). Michel Zins has collaborated with scholars based in Canada and France. Frequent co-authors include James R. Bettman, J. R. Brent Ritchie, Frank Pons, Emmanuel Chéron, Riadh Ladhari, Grégory Bressolles, Marilyn Giroux, Mehdi Mourali, Gérard Tocquer and Julie Jacques.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Consumer Research, Journal of Business Research and Annals of Tourism Research.
